@jenc suggested the following:
Which tests are needed?
What treatment do they feel would be best for you?
What steps are needed on your end?
Any diet or fluid restrictions needed? Physical activity or limitations? Oxygen? What are the next steps?
Are they PH specialists?An extension to what Jen asked regarding tests needed…if you haven’t had a right heart catherization yet, I would inquire about that. A right heart cath helps determine the severity of the PH and what treatments might help the most.
